Not sure there's a management team out there who went from untouchable to "WTF are they doing" as quickly as the Raptors' did after winning the title in 2019.

See how today plays out but since then they've:

-Let Lowry walk for nothing.

-Haven't added a single impact player in a trade despite having all their draft capital and some really really good players have been available for trade.

-Sucked this season and despite having two major pending UFA's (Van Vleet, Trent Jr.) the only big piece linked with a move out is OG Anunoby who's their best defensive player and is signed for another season.

-Haven't upgraded their PG or C positions at all for half a season despite both positions clearly needing addressing, then traded their 2024 first round pick++ for a C who's about to be a free agent.

I have no fucking idea what's happening here. I swear it's like they just kinda stopped working after winning that title. Which is fine but Masai is one of the highest paid execs in sports. You'd expect a bit more.
